Classical-style Shell-decorated and Red-painted Sofa, New Brunswick, probably early 20th century, the shaped back and frame trimmed with rope, the crest centering a painted oval with three-masted vessel, the seat lined with netting, and the back, arms, front rail, and feet intricately set with mussel, razor clam, scallop, cockle, quahog, and snail shells, as well as pottery shards and starfish, ht. 35 1/2, wd. 76, seat ht. 16 1/2 in.
